The fashion industry has always sought the cutting edge, but today, that phrase takes on a literal meaning with the integration of laser cutting technology. This precise, computer-controlled method is rapidly transforming the design-to-product pipeline, ushering in an era of unprecedented customization that was previously unimaginable. It’s not just a tool for decoration; it’s a fundamental shift in how garments and accessories are conceived, prototyped, and manufactured.

Precision Meets Creativity

At its core, laser cutting offers supreme precision. A concentrated beam of light can slice, etch, and engrave materials ranging from delicate silks and robust leathers to innovative technical fabrics with micron-level accuracy. This level of control allows designers to move beyond the limitations of traditional cutting methods. They can now realize complex geometric patterns, intricate filigrees, and delicate lace-like structures that would be either impossible or prohibitively expensive to create by hand or with mechanical blades.

For the designer, this translates into limitless creative freedom. Imagine a jacket where the texture is not woven but cut directly into the material, or accessories that feature perfectly reproduced topographical maps or personalized monograms. Laser cutting makes these high-concept visions scalable and repeatable.

The Power of Mass Customization

The true revolution lies in the technology’s impact on mass customization. In the traditional fashion model, personalized items are time-consuming and costly, confined mostly to bespoke luxury. Laser cutting, however, operates on a digital-to-physical workflow. Designs are created in CAD (Computer-Aided Design) software, and a unique file is then sent directly to the laser cutter.

This digital process allows for near-instantaneous changes without retooling. A consumer’s measurements, preferred pattern, or even a personalized image can be incorporated into the design file, and the machine will cut their unique component with the same speed and efficiency it would cut a thousand identical ones. This drastically reduces the overhead and lead time associated with personalization, bringing bespoke quality to a ready-to-wear scale.


Sustainability and Efficiency Gains

Beyond aesthetics, laser cutting offers significant operational and environmental advantages.

  • Material Efficiency: The computer-driven nesting of patterns on the fabric roll is optimized to reduce waste to an absolute minimum. Traditional cutting often leaves large scraps; laser cutting can fit pieces closer together, leading to greater material yield and a more sustainable production process.
  • Reduced Labor and Error: The automated nature of the process minimizes human error, ensuring consistency across a production run. It also streamlines the assembly process by creating pieces that fit together flawlessly, reducing the need for costly and time-consuming manual adjustments.
  • Fabric Finishing: For materials that fray easily, a laser cut often heat-seals the edges simultaneously, eliminating the need for further finishing steps like overlocking, thus simplifying the production cycle.

The Future is Fabricated

Laser cutting is doing more than just cutting fabric; it’s re-engineering the supply chain to be more agile, responsive, and personal. As the technology becomes more accessible and versatile, its influence will only grow. From enabling micro-manufacturing hubs to power on-demand production and preventing overstock, to allowing consumers to co-create their garments in-store or online, laser cutting is the definitive tool for a fashion industry that is increasingly demanding both uniqueness and speed. It is the bridge that connects high-tech design principles directly to the tactile reality of the finished product, making true personalization the new standard.
